Git Bash中SQL歌曲播放列表的创建与应用
需积分: 5 44 浏览量
更新于2024-12-23
收藏 2KB ZIP 举报
资源摘要信息:"sql-playlist:咖啡与密码"
知识点一:数据库查询基础
描述中提到的“将数据库中所有歌曲打印到终端的代码”涉及到了SQL的基础知识,即如何使用SELECT语句来从数据库中检索数据。在SQL中,SELECT语句用于从数据库中选择数据,它可以根据特定条件检索表中的记录。例如,要查询数据库中所有歌曲的信息,可以使用类似SELECT * FROM songs;的语句,其中*songs*代表表名。这会返回该表中的所有列和所有行,即所有歌曲的记录。
知识点二:特定条件查询
描述中还提到了“将特定类型/艺术家的歌曲打印到终端的代码”,这指的是需要使用WHERE子句对结果进行过滤的查询。WHERE子句用于指定筛选条件,只有满足这些条件的记录才会被返回。例如,若要查询某个特定艺术家的所有歌曲,可以使用类似SELECT * FROM songs WHERE artist = '特定艺术家名';的语句。
知识点三:SQL命令回顾
描述中建议回顾之前介绍的SQL命令,这可能涉及了对SQL中其他常用命令的复习,如INSERT用于插入新记录,UPDATE用于修改记录,以及DELETE用于删除记录。熟悉这些基础命令对于处理数据库数据是至关重要的。
知识点四:MySQL查询优化
描述中提到使用“占位符”值或字符串连接来构建MySQL查询,这说明了如何利用变量来提高SQL查询的灵活性。例如,在使用PHP或其他编程语言与MySQL数据库交互时,可以先定义变量来表示查询条件的某些部分,然后在执行查询时动态地将这些变量插入到SQL语句中。这样可以避免硬编码静态字符串,使查询更加通用和可重用。
知识点五:字符串连接
字符串连接在SQL中通常使用CONCAT函数来实现,它可以在查询中创建新的字符串值。例如,如果一个表中包含姓和名,可以通过SELECT CONCAT(firstname, ' ', lastname) AS fulname FROM users;来创建一个包含完整姓名的字符串。这种方法在处理需要动态生成输出格式的查询时非常有用。
知识点六:Git Bash环境使用
描述中指出将播放列表打印到Git Bash控制台,这意味着需要在Git Bash这样的命令行界面中执行SQL查询。Git Bash是一个在Windows上模拟Unix类操作系统的环境,它允许用户使用Unix命令行工具。在Git Bash中,可以执行SQL查询通常是通过命令行界面与数据库交互,比如使用命令行工具mysql来与MySQL数据库交互,或者使用其他命令行数据库客户端。
知识点七:JavaScript标签的意义
尽管主要的描述与SQL和数据库操作相关,但出现的"JavaScript"标签可能表明在整个项目中还涉及到JavaScript编程。可能是在Web前端使用JavaScript动态地展示数据库查询结果,或者是在Node.js环境中执行与数据库相关的操作。了解这个标签的含义需要进一步的信息,不过通常表明这个项目可能包含了前后端的交互或者数据库操作与JavaScript的结合使用。
知识点八:文件组织与命名
提到的"sql-playlist-master"文件名称暗示了文件或项目的组织结构。在软件开发中,命名约定通常用来指示文件或代码库的版本控制状态,这里的"master"通常指的是主分支或主版本。这表明可能存在一个版本控制系统,如Git,用于管理项目的不同版本,以及可能的分支。
通过这些知识点的介绍,可以更好地理解给定文件信息中所涉及的技术概念,以及如何根据描述中的指示去创建和优化SQL查询。这些知识点不仅对于数据库管理至关重要,也涉及到软件开发的多个方面,如版本控制和编程语言的使用。
sleepsoft
- 粉丝: 41
- 资源: 4634
最新资源
- Struts入门--按步骤一步步来就可以了
- 超图2000 说明书
- java笔试题(值得一看)
- C语言常用语法表.doc
- c语言堆和链表.doc
- CoreJava笔记
- ModBus协议(中文pdf文件)
- 基于空域LSB的数字图像加密算法
- Eclipse中文教程
- 关于char (*p)[] 和char p[]的问题
- 《JavaScript语言精髓与编程实践》精选版--动态函数式语言精粹
- RCP程序设计 pdf电子书
- intouch用户说明
- Algorithms in C++, Parts 1-4 (code)
- 敏捷开发:Development Build Grid
- 敏捷开发:电信领域敏捷开发经验分享